India Post GDS Result 2026 – Overview
Great news for all candidates who applied for India Post GDS posts! The 4th Merit List for 2026 has been officially released. If you were waiting for a second chance, this is the time to check your name. This new list has been published for the Schedule-I (January 2026) cycle. The best part? The cut-off marks have dropped a little in many states (for example, in Ghazipur, UP, the UR cut-off fell from 98.5% to 97.83%), so more students have been selected this time. Selection is purely based on your Class 10th board marks.
Here is a detailed overview of this recruitment:
| Detail | Information |
|---|---|
| Organization Name | India Post (Department of Posts, Ministry of Communications) |
| Exam/Recruitment Name | Gramin Dak Sevak (GDS) Recruitment 2026 – Schedule-I (January 2026 Cycle) |
| Total Vacancies | 28,636 Posts |
| Post Names | Gramin Dak Sevak (GDS), Branch Postmaster (BPM), Assistant Branch Postmaster (ABPM) |
| Selection Basis | Based purely on Class 10th / Matriculation board exam marks (no written exam) |
| Result Status | 4th Merit List released for most states; Supplementary List-III for West Bengal, Assam, Kerala, Tamil Nadu |
| Salary Range (Approx.) | BPM: ₹12,000 – ₹29,380 per month; ABPM/Dak Sevak: ₹10,000 – ₹12,000 per month + allowances |
| Next Stage | Physical Document Verification (mandatory, else selection is cancelled) |

Next Stage Details (What After Result?)
If you find your registration number in the new merit list, congratulations! But your work is not over yet. You must now report for physical document verification at your assigned Divisional Head Office. This step is very important. If you fail to reach the office by 23rd June 2026, your selection will be cancelled for good. No excuse will be accepted.
What to carry for verification:
-
Original Class 10th marks sheet and pass certificate.
-
Original caste certificate (if you belong to OBC, SC, ST, or EWS).
-
Original PwD certificate (if applicable).
-
Any valid ID proof (Aadhaar Card, Voter ID, or PAN Card).
-
Two sets of self-attested photocopies of all documents.
How to Check India Post GDS Result 2026
It is very easy to check your result. Just follow these simple steps carefully:
Step 1: Go to the official website: indiapostgdsonline.gov.in.
Step 2: On the left side of the page, find the menu that says "Shortlisted Candidates: Schedule-I, January-2026".
Step 3: Click on it. A drop-down list of all Indian states will appear.
Step 4: Click on the name of your state (for example, Uttar Pradesh or Bihar).
Step 5: Now, click on the link that says "Supplementary List – IV" (or List-III if your state is West Bengal, Assam, Kerala, or Tamil Nadu).
Step 6: A PDF file will download to your phone or computer. Open it.
Step 7: Press Ctrl + F on a computer, or tap the search icon (three dots) on a mobile phone.
Step 8: Type your Registration Number and press Enter. If your number appears, you are selected!
Trouble opening the PDF? Don't worry. Due to heavy traffic, the PDF may not open easily. Try clearing your browser cache, use a desktop computer instead of a phone, or open the link in Incognito Mode. You can also try during off-peak hours (late night or early morning).
